Summary: The Select Committee on Climate Innovation and Infrastructure held a hearing focused on emerging technologies for climate resilience and infrastructure. The first panel discussed the Calistoga Resiliency Center, a utility-driven microgrid that keeps the city powered during public safety power shutoffs using hydrogen fuel cells, lithium-ion batteries, and liquid hydrogen storage. PG&E described microgrids as a resilience tool but emphasized that cost remains the main barrier to wider deployment. Energy Vault explained the project’s design, its ability to provide at least 48 hours of backup power on a small parcel of land, and its use of green hydrogen and battery storage to improve efficiency and reduce emissions. A Calistoga councilmember and NCPA representative also discussed the Lodi Energy Center hydrogen project, saying it could help decarbonize power generation and transportation, but that federal and state funding changes, tax credit timing, and other policy shifts have made the project difficult to advance. The Green Hydrogen Coalition supported the Calistoga model as a blueprint and urged policy changes to create demand and reduce barriers for renewable hydrogen, including addressing behind-the-meter rules and recognizing hydrogen in state energy planning. The second panel focused on water resilience and desalination, with the California Desal Association and Oneka Technologies discussing wave-powered desalination for the City of Fort Bragg. Cal Desal said California’s changing hydrology, reduced snowpack, and drought conditions make local water supply options increasingly important, but noted that conventional desalination is expensive and slow to permit. Oneka described its offshore, wave-powered system as a zero-electricity desalination technology that produces drinking water without greenhouse gas emissions and with limited land use, and said the Fort Bragg pilot is intended to demonstrate the technology under California conditions. The company and Cal Desal both stressed that permitting is a major obstacle, with the project requiring multiple agencies and a timeline far longer than in other jurisdictions. They also said the technology’s autonomous operation could improve water resilience because it does not depend on the electrical grid. The final panel featured the Climate Foundation’s marine permaculture proposal, which aims to restore kelp forests and support carbon removal and coastal food systems. The presenter said warming oceans and nutrient loss have devastated kelp forests along the California coast and argued that offshore platforms that raise and lower seaweed to access nutrients and sunlight could help regenerate ecosystems while producing food, feed, fertilizer, and carbon benefits. He said the technology has shown strong growth rates and storm resilience in other regions, but that California permitting remains a major hurdle, involving 17 state and federal agencies. He proposed a streamlined, code-based permitting approach for smaller projects and said the group is seeking matching funds to complete a first California pilot. Throughout the hearing, members and witnesses repeatedly highlighted the tension between innovation and the high cost, complexity, and length of California’s permitting and funding processes.

Summary: The Assembly Emergency Management Committee met late in the evening and first approved a consent calendar containing SB 837, SB 894, SB 973, and SB 1079, sending those bills to the Committee on Appropriations. The committee then heard SB 904, which would codify coordinated state response and permitting review efforts for wildfire recovery, and SB 1263, which would limit post-disaster debris removal work to properly licensed contractors with required hazardous-materials training. Both bills drew support from the authors and industry/public-safety witnesses, with SB 1263 also drawing an opposed-unless-amended position from contractors who said they were working toward agreement on final language. Both measures passed to Appropriations on unanimous or near-unanimous votes. The committee next heard SB 804, the Hydrogen Pipeline Safety Act, which would designate the State Fire Marshal as the safety regulator for interstate hydrogen pipelines and require hydrogen-specific safety standards. The author and supporters from building trades and pipe trades argued the bill would provide clear safety rules before hydrogen infrastructure expands, while one industry witness said the correct agency had been identified but that some concerns remained. The bill passed as amended to Appropriations, with Assemblymember DeMaio voting no. Finally, the committee considered SB 883, which would impose additional oversight on facilities storing methyl methacrylate and other reactive chemicals after a recent Orange County evacuation tied to a potential explosion risk. Supporters, including community, environmental, and public-health groups, said the bill would improve transparency, emergency planning, and safety protections near homes and schools. Chemical and manufacturing groups opposed the bill in its current form, citing undefined terms, concerns about mandated cooling systems, and possible conflicts with existing regulatory frameworks, but said they were willing to continue working on the measure. The bill passed to the Committee on Environmental Safety and Toxic Materials on a 4-2 vote, with Assemblymembers Hadwick and DeMaio voting no.
